Chapter–49 : Interview & Negotiation Skills

(ইন্টাৰভিউ আৰু আলোচনাত্মক কৌশল)

এই অধ্যায়ৰ উদ্দেশ্য হৈছে শিক্ষাৰ্থীসকলে successful interviews আৰু salary / benefits negotiation-ৰ বাবে প্ৰয়োজনীয় কৌশল আৰু professional etiquette শিকিব।


49.1 Interview Skills কি?

Definition:
Interview skills = techniques and strategies to present oneself effectively, answer questions confidently, and leave a strong impression on interviewers.

Importance:

  • First-hand opportunity to showcase skills and personality

  • Increases chances of selection

  • Builds confidence and professional presence


49.2 Types of Interviews

TypeDescriptionTips
Face-to-Face / In-PersonTraditional interview with the interviewerMaintain eye contact, formal dress, confident posture
TelephonicOver phone; evaluates communication skillsSpeak clearly, avoid distractions, keep resume handy
Video / VirtualOnline platforms like Zoom, MS TeamsTest equipment, professional background, dress formally
PanelMultiple interviewers ask questionsAddress all panelists, remain calm, engage confidently
GroupSeveral candidates evaluated togetherContribute ideas, respect others, avoid dominating

49.3 Preparing for an Interview

  1. Research Company & Role

    • Mission, values, products/services, recent achievements

  2. Understand Job Description

    • Identify required skills and match with your own

  3. Prepare Answers to Common Questions

    • Strengths, weaknesses, career goals, achievements

  4. Prepare STAR Method Responses

    • Situation, Task, Action, Result for behavioral questions

  5. Professional Appearance & Etiquette

    • Dress appropriately, arrive on time, polite greetings


49.4 Negotiation Skills

Definition:
Negotiation skills = techniques to discuss and reach mutually beneficial agreements, such as salary, benefits, or work conditions.

Steps in Negotiation:

  1. Know Your Worth

    • Research industry standards, role, and region salary ranges

  2. Plan Your Approach

    • Decide priorities (salary, perks, remote work, growth opportunities)

  3. Communicate Clearly & Confidently

    • Use professional and polite language

  4. Listen & Respond Strategically

    • Understand employer constraints, propose solutions

  5. Be Ready to Compromise

    • Identify acceptable minimum and maximum expectations

  6. Document Agreements

    • Ensure offers and benefits are formally confirmed


49.5 Common Interview Questions

  • Tell me about yourself.

  • What are your strengths and weaknesses?

  • Why do you want to join this company?

  • Describe a challenge and how you overcame it.

  • Where do you see yourself in 5 years?

  • Discuss a project you successfully managed.

Behavioral Questions (Use STAR Method):

  • Describe a time when you led a team.

  • Give an example of a conflict resolution experience.

  • Tell about a situation where you missed a deadline and how you handled it.

49.7 Common Mistakes

❌ Lack of preparation
❌ Over-talking or under-communicating
❌ Negative comments about past employers
❌ Ignoring body language or eye contact
❌ Hesitation or lack of confidence during negotiation
